As with Mercedes and Red Bull, the battle for third place in the constructors’ championship continues. The momentary advantage that the historic Italian team has over its long-time rival McLaren is a result not only from the good performances shown during the last rounds of the world championship, but also from the certainly not exceptional work done by the British team.
In Qatar, at least according to the current information collected by Ferrari itself, the MCL35M should be able to offer a very high performance given the type of track. In high-speed corners, the papaya-colored car has always shown an advantage over the SF21, without forgetting the aerodynamic efficiency it has, supported by the powerful Mercedes Power Unit.

Despite this, the technicians from Maranello are convinced that they can challenge and beat the English cars. Although in qualifying the qualitative leap achieved after useing of the latest PU specification did not work miracles, in the race the productivity of the ERS system provided good advantages in the most important phases of the race. The use of the overboost managed in conjunction with the SoC mappings have ensured a leap in performance that in Qatar, in all likelihood, will be heavily under scrutiny.
The men in red are looking at this appointment with a lot of interest, aware that although expressing the car’s full potential at an engine level may not be enough to counter McLaren’s potential on this track, regarding the set-up side they are convinced that they can make a difference by optimizing the balance of the SF21.
